In this powerful Bible teaching, we uncover something many have overlooked:
The first thing Yahweh ever made holy was not a person, not a nation, not a temple — it was a day.
In Genesis 2:1–3, Yahweh sanctified the seventh day and set it apart. The word “sanctified” means to make holy, to consecrate, to separate for a sacred purpose. Before there were commandments written on stone, before there was Israel established as a nation, Yahweh blessed and made the Shabbat holy.
Why does that matter today?
Because Shabbat (which means to cease, to stop, to rest) was established as a sign between Yahweh and His people (Exodus 31:13–17). It was never just about rest — it was about remembrance. It was about identity. It was about relationship.
